I bought 10 Little Rubber Ducks. Over the weekend I even found some real rubber
ducks. They are on my desk. I made color copies of the ducks on the front cover and
cut them apart. Today I read the book with some first graders. We talked about all
the things the little ducks might run into. Then I gave them each a copied duck and
they drew a picture around it. We taped the duck on the picture and I wrote "We
read 10 Little Rubber Ducks" with a marker at the bottom. So cute. Of course the
ducks saw jelly fish and whales and sting rays. One duck ran into a submarine!
With the second graders I am using Prehistoric Actual Size. I got out one Judy
introduced us to last year, Actual size. We read thru both, using a ruler to check
the measurements, and then I challenged the kids to do their own Actual Size
pictures. It helps to emphasize the words, Ac-tu-al Size. I say it in a funny low
voice. The kids had fun taking off their shoes and tracing their feet. Of course,
when one does it they all have to! And then we practice measuring.
The third graders got to see Traction Man. Of course I got out my Nancy Pearl, and
my Arthur family, and Curious George on a parachute and a rubber duck. We make
believe an interesting rescue situation and then I read the book using a funny
voice like a news reporter. I traced Traction Man in his green suit - just the
outline - and gave each kid a copy and asked them to put TM in a situation and
design an outfit for him. I now have a bulletin board of TM in camouflage, as an
army sergeant, and FBI agent, and a karate expert. Too funny.
